Are you getting a 404 on the resource request? > > > > Also, I dunno why you are doing what you are doing with DockPanel, but in > > any case it's probably wrong. Every time you add a widget it'll append > > "-parent" to each child. So after 3 adds, the 1st child added will have > > > > class-parent-parent-parent. > > > > Also, that's a potential performance problem. Why aren't you setting the > > classname explicitly outside of dock panel. Or create a separate class > with > > a dedicated method that'll properly set the style name as you want once, > > after all children have been added. > > > > Or if you want a more automatic approach, something like > > > > private boolean invalidated = false; > > void add(Widget w, Constraints c) { > > super.add(w, c); > > invalidated = true; > > DeferredCommand.addCommand(new Command() { > > public void execute() { > > if (invalidated) { > > invalidated = false; > > // refresh style names > > } > > }); > > > > } > > > > or even better create 1 timer & schedule it on every addition, thereby > > bypassing invalidate & the need to create a deferred command. > > > > On Fri, Apr 24, 2009 at 2:39 PM, grigoregeorge < > > > > [email protected]> wrote: > > > > > Hello.
